## changelog — vinecart-api v2.9.0

Big one this time: we finally squashed the N+1 on order-line resolvers by wiring in a proper batching layer, so reviewers should see the query count drop from hundreds to a handful per request. While we were in there, we also rotated the release signing key on schedule — old one's revoked as of this tag, so don't approve anything signed with it. Verify this build against the new key below.

release key, kagag-taweg: bky4_VgyJ

Quick handover on the Pellworth stale-cache postmortem. Draft is done; root cause was a TTL typo in the edge config, fix already shipped. New folks: the follow-up action items live in the tracker. Last thing—the postmortem doc is in the locked archive, and you'll need the recovery passphrase to open it, which follows right below.

unlock words, bawef-kahap: sorax-sorir-quenys-aldok

## TKT-4471: Signature check failing on thumbnail queue artifacts

The Mothlight thumbnail generation queue rejects the 5.2 worker image — signature verification fails at pull time on every Dunmere node. Cause: the release was signed with the retired January key after rotation. Blocking tonight's deploy. Fix: re-sign the image and the queue config bundle, then re-push. For the re-sign, use the current deploy key, which follows.

release key, kawip-hafop: bky3_mxv